Reminder: Energy Aggregation Information Session – December 17 Oakwood residents are invited to an Energy Aggregation Information Session on Wednesday, December 17 at 6:00 p.m. in the Great Room at the Oakwood Community Center (105 Patterson Road). City staff will provide updates on the natural gas and electricity aggregation programs and answer any questions. Residents are encouraged to bring a recent gas or electric bill for reference. To RSVP, please call the OCC at (937) 298-0775.

How many tenants can I have in my rental property?

Section 409 of the Oakwood Zoning Code regulates residential group rentals, and prohibits more than two unrelated individuals who do not constitute a Family (as defined by the Oakwood Zoning Code) from living together in a single family dwelling unit.
